Item 2.05. Costs Associated with Exit or Disposal Activities.

On February 14, 2023, the Board of Directors of DENTSPLY SIRONA Inc. (the “Company”) approved a plan to restructure the Company’s business to improve operational performance and drive shareholder value creation. The plan includes a restructuring of the business through a new operating model that streamlines the organization. The restructuring plan anticipates a reduction in the Company’s global workforce of approximately 8% to 10%. The proposed changes are subject to co-determination processes with employee representative groups in countries where required.

The Company’s restructuring plan consists of the following planned measures: (a) implement a new operating model with five global business units designed to drive enterprise integration and align the product portfolio with our growth strategy; (b) commencement of central functions and infrastructure optimization to support efficiency of the overall organization; (c) creation of a Senior Vice President of Quality and Regulatory role, designed to elevate the quality and regulatory affairs function within the management team; (d) simplify the management structure to bring the Company in-line with industry best practices; and (e) deliver cost savings to fund critical investments in 2023 and beyond to position the Company for sustainable future growth.

The Company anticipates that the restructuring plan will be substantially completed within the next eighteen months and result in $200 to $225 million in annual cost savings. The Board of Directors and management of the Company developed the restructuring plan with the help of leading third party advisors.

The Company expects to incur up to $165 million in one-time charges, comprising $130 million in restructuring expenditures and charges, the majority of which will be expensed as cash expenditures in 2023, primarily related to employee transition, severance payments and employee benefits; and $35 million in other non-recurring costs related to the restructuring activity which mostly consist of legal, consulting and other professional service fees.

The estimates of the charges and expenditures that the Company expects to incur in connection with the restructuring plan, and the timing thereof, are subject to several assumptions, including local law requirements in various jurisdictions, co-determination aspects in countries where required, and actual amounts may differ materially from estimates. In addition, the Company may incur other charges or cash expenditures not currently contemplated due to unanticipated events that may occur, including in connection with the implementation of the restructuring plan.
